Understanding Your Dashboard Gauges

Your car’s dashboard gauges provide essential information about your vehicle’s performance. They convey the status of various systems like your engine, transmission, and electrical system at a glance.

Some common gauges found on a dashboard are the speedometer, fuel gauge, engine temperature, battery voltage, and tachometer.

The speedometer measures how fast your car is going, while the fuel gauge displays the remaining fuel in the tank. Engine temperature and battery voltage gauges inform you of the operating conditions of your engine and electrical system, respectively.

The tachometer displays your engine’s RPMs, which can be helpful for maintaining optimal performance and fuel efficiency.

Warning lights such as the ABS light, engine check light, and oil pressure light act as crucial alerts for potential problems.

If any of these lights appear on your instrument cluster, it’s best to address them immediately to ensure your safety and prevent further damage.

In the event that your dashboard gauges start acting up, there could be several causes, such as:

  • Faulty component: A malfunctioning part, such as a voltage regulator or speed sensor, can cause inaccurate readings or erratic behavior.
  • Electrical issue: A short circuit, loose connector, or corroded ground could disrupt the information flow within the instrument cluster.
  • Failing instrument cluster module or ECU: These control units are responsible for processing and displaying dashboard information. If they fail, it could cause issues with your gauges and warning lights.

If you notice your dashboard gauges going crazy, take the following steps:

  1. Turn off any unnecessary electrical devices (like your radio and air conditioning) to reduce load on your vehicle’s electrical system.
  2. Check your battery and alternator for signs of damage or wear. Replace them if necessary.
  3. Inspect and clean all connectors, cables, and grounds related to your instrument panel.
  4. Consult your vehicle’s manual for specific information about dashboard gauge troubleshooting and repairs.

Common Causes of Dashboard Gauge Malfunction

Weak Battery Connection: A weak battery connection can cause erratic behavior in your dashboard gauges. When the battery doesn’t have enough power for all the electrical components, including the instrument cluster, it can lead to the needles flickering or the gauges displaying incorrect readings.

Faulty Wiring or Connectors: Damaged or corroded wiring or disconnected connectors can prevent your dashboard gauges from receiving power. This can result in malfunctioning or erratic behavior of the gauges, such as the fuel gauge, tachometer, and odometer.

Blown Fuse: If none of your dashboard gauges work, a blown fuse could be the culprit. The fuse protects the instrument cluster’s electrical circuits. If it’s blown, you’ll need to replace it to restore functionality to your gauges.

Damaged Instrument Voltage Regulator: This component regulates the voltage supplied to the gauges. If there’s an issue with the voltage regulator, it can cause the gauges to read low or erratically. You might need to service your instrument voltage regulator or replace it to fix the problem.

Faulty Sensors or Sending Units: Inaccurate readings on your gauges, such as the temperature or fuel gauge, can often be traced to a faulty sensor or sending unit. These components send information to your dashboard gauges and if they malfunction, the gauges might display erroneous readings.

Bad Ground Wire or Alternator: A bad ground wire or a malfunctioning alternator can cause problems with your vehicle’s electrical system. This can lead to erratic behavior in your dashboard gauges or even illumination of the ABS light or check engine light.

Body Control Module (BCM): The BCM controls various electrical components in your vehicle, including the instrument cluster. A malfunctioning BCM can cause problems with your dashboard gauges. If you suspect this to be the case, it’s best to have a professional diagnose and repair the issue.

Remember to address these issues when you notice any erratic behavior in your dashboard gauges. By solving the problem early, you can prevent further damage and ensure safe driving.

Steps to Troubleshoot Erratic Dashboard Gauges

When your dashboard gauges start going crazy, don’t panic! Here is a simple and friendly guide on steps you can take to troubleshoot the issue.

First, you’ll want to inspect your fuses. Locate your vehicle’s fuse box and check each fuse for damage. A blown fuse could cause erratic behavior in your gauges. Replace any damaged fuses you find.

Next, use a multimeter to check your system voltage. First, check the battery cable connectors’ voltage and then directly at the battery post. Dirty terminals can cause voltage drops, which may lead to erratic gauges.

While doing this, also examine the ground wire and harness connections for any signs of corrosion or bad wiring. Poor grounding or wiring problems can affect your dashboard’s electrical components, leading to erratic readings or flickering gauges.

Now, let’s look at individual gauges, like the fuel gauge. The fuel sending unit could become damaged from heat, cold, or moisture, resulting in inaccurate readings. Inspect this unit for any signs of damage and replace if needed.

It’s important to also check specific systems, such as the ABS light. Faulty ABS modules can cause issues like flickering lights. Use a multimeter to test for proper voltage and resistance in the circuit board and relay connections. Address any issues you find with the ABS module or related wiring.

Lastly, don’t forget about the light bulbs within your dash. When inspecting your dashboard, ensure that all bulbs are in working condition and replace any that are burned out.

Overall, troubleshooting erratic dashboard gauges can involve various factors, including fuses, system voltage, wiring, and individual component checks. Keep calm and work through each step methodically to find the root of the problem and ensure a well-functioning set of dashboard gauges.

Frequently Asked Questions

Why are my car gauges fluctuating rapidly?

Rapid gauge fluctuation can happen due to various reasons. Possible causes include a weak battery connection, faulty instrument cluster, or an issue with the sensors connected to the gauges. To diagnose the problem, have your vehicle checked by a professional technician.

Can a faulty alternator cause dash gauge issues?

Yes, a faulty alternator can cause dash gauge issues. The alternator supplies power to your car’s electrical system, and if it’s not functioning well, it can cause power fluctuations affecting the gauges. In case of a suspected alternator issue, consult a mechanic for diagnosis and repair.

Does a bad battery impact the instrument cluster?

A bad battery can indeed impact the instrument cluster. The instrument cluster relies on the battery for power. If the battery is weak or has poor connections, it can cause erratic behavior in the instrument cluster. Check the battery connections and get the battery tested if necessary.

Why do Chevy Cobalt gauges malfunction?

Chevy Cobalt gauges may malfunction due to a common issue with the stepper motors in the instrument cluster. These motors can wear out and result in erratic gauge movement. If you experience this issue, you might need to replace the stepper motors inside the instrument cluster.
